The Power of ESP32 in IoT
The ESP32 microcontroller has gained significant popularity in the IoT space due to its powerful features and capabilities. One of the key strengths of the ESP32 is its ability to seamlessly integrate with various sensors, enabling the development of innovative IoT projects that can revolutionize different industries.
Sensor Integration with ESP32
ESP32’s compatibility with a wide range of sensors, including temperature, humidity, motion, and proximity sensors, allows developers to create sophisticated IoT applications that can monitor and control physical environments with precision. By leveraging the ESP32’s built-in Wi-Fi and Bluetooth capabilities, sensor data can be transmitted to cloud platforms for real-time analysis and decision-making.
IoT Projects with ESP32
From smart home automation systems to environmental monitoring solutions, ESP32 serves as a versatile platform for prototyping and deploying IoT projects. With its dual-core processor, ample memory, and low power consumption, the ESP32 is well-suited for applications that require reliable performance and connectivity. Developers can explore a myriad of IoT project ideas, such as smart agriculture, wearable devices, and industrial automation, using ESP32 as the core component.
